Vislink Technologies, Inc. (VISL) Institutional Ownership and Major Shareholders of Vislink Technologies, Inc. (VISL)
Institutional ownership in Vislink Technologies, Inc. (VISL) provides insights into the confidence and influence that large financial entities have in the company's stock. Recent data highlights key players and their evolving positions, offering a glimpse into market sentiment and potential strategic shifts.
As of March 31, 2024, the following were the top institutional holders of Vislink Technologies, Inc. (VISL):
- Vanguard Group Inc.: Holding 1,415,527 shares, representing 4.55% of the company.
- BlackRock Fund Advisors: Holding 1,339,946 shares, representing 4.31% of the company.
- Geode Capital Management LLC: Holding 565,786 shares, representing 1.82% of the company.
- Charles Schwab Investment Management Inc.: Holding 442,655 shares, representing 1.42% of the company.
- Susquehanna International Group LLP: Holding 370,681 shares, representing 1.19% of the company.
- Citadel Advisors LLC: Holding 317,898 shares, representing 1.02% of the company.
- Virtu Financial LLC: Holding 269,931 shares, representing 0.87% of the company.
- Jane Street Group LLC: Holding 235,485 shares, representing 0.76% of the company.
- Millennium Management LLC: Holding 181,608 shares, representing 0.58% of the company.
- State Street Global Advisors, Inc.: Holding 162,762 shares, representing 0.52% of the company.
